The 4th Kanazawa Odori, from Sep. 21 to 24,2007
Ishikawa Prefectural Music Hall, Japanese Music Hall
The 2007 Kanazawa Odori captivated audiences with its refined, elegant stage performance, incorporating Yamatogaku, known for its beautiful high-pitched melodies.
The event opened with a subayashi performance of the song Shakkyo (“Stone Bridge”), presented by the Kanazawa Subayashi Preservation Association.
